Slow Cooker Pot Roast: The Ultimate Comfort Food

Looking for a hearty, flavorful meal that practically cooks itself? Look no further than Slow Cooker Pot Roast! This classic dish is the epitome of comfort food, perfect for busy weeknights or cozy weekend gatherings.

Imagine tender, juicy beef, falling apart at the touch of a fork, infused with the rich flavors of savory vegetables and a deeply satisfying gravy. That’s exactly what you get with a slow cooker pot roast. The slow, gentle cooking process transforms a tough cut of beef into an incredibly tender and delicious masterpiece.

Our recipe combines a chuck roast, the star of the show, with a medley of hearty vegetables like carrots, potatoes, and onions. These vegetables not only add flavor and texture, but also absorb the incredible juices from the beef, creating a complete and nutritious meal in one pot. A blend of herbs and spices, such as thyme, rosemary, and garlic, elevates the dish to another level, adding depth and complexity to the flavor profile.

The beauty of slow cooker pot roast lies in its simplicity. Just sear the beef for a beautiful crust, toss all the ingredients into your slow cooker, and let it work its magic for several hours. The result is a melt-in-your-mouth pot roast that’s incredibly flavorful and requires minimal effort.
